#ifndef REGCACHE_H
#define REGCACHE_H
 
struct inferior_list_entry;
 
/* Create a new register cache for INFERIOR.  */
 
void *new_register_cache (void);
 
/* Release all memory associated with the register cache for INFERIOR.  */
 
void free_register_cache (void *regcache);
 
/* Invalidate cached registers for one or all threads.  */
 
void regcache_invalidate_one (struct inferior_list_entry *);
void regcache_invalidate (void);
 
/* Convert all registers to a string in the currently specified remote
   format.  */
 
void registers_to_string (char *buf);
 
/* Convert a string to register values and fill our register cache.  */
 
void registers_from_string (char *buf);
 
/* Return the size in bytes of a string-encoded register packet.  */
 
int registers_length (void);
 
/* Return a pointer to the description of register ``n''.  */
 
struct reg *find_register_by_number (int n);
 
int register_size (int n);
 
int find_regno (const char *name);
 
extern const char **gdbserver_expedite_regs;
 
void supply_register (int n, const void *buf);
 
void supply_register_by_name (const char *name, const void *buf);
 
void collect_register (int n, void *buf);
 
void collect_register_as_string (int n, char *buf);
 
void collect_register_by_name (const char *name, void *buf);
 
#endif /* REGCACHE_H */
